Add a refined finishing touch to your wedding suit with our White Alstroemeria Groom Buttonhole from Enfield Florist, Enfield. This elegant boutonniere features delicate white alstroemeria, graceful white veronica, airy gypsophila and rich green aralia leaves, expertly arranged for a timeless, romantic look. Designed to complement classic and modern wedding styles, this premium buttonhole set is ideal for grooms, best men and ushers, ensuring a cohesive and stylish bridal party. Handcrafted by experienced florists, each piece is prepared with care using fresh, high-quality blooms for long-lasting beauty throughout your special day. Perfect for church, registry office or venue weddings in and around Enfield, these buttonholes arrive ready to wear, providing a stress-free finishing detail for your celebration. Price is for a set of 4 buttonholes, offering great value while maintaining a luxury feel.
